The AEM Developer will design, develop, and implement Adobe Experience Manager solutions across AEM 6.5, AEM as a Cloud Service, and Edge Delivery Services. Responsibilities include developing and deploying AEM components, templates, workflows, and integrations; collaborating with cross-functional teams; participating in code reviews; troubleshooting issues; identifying risks and optimizations; estimating efforts; and supporting enterprise-scale projects within architectural guidelines. The role requires 2-4 years of AEM development experience, strong Java skills, familiarity with Sling, OSGi, JCR, HTL, source control, and CI/CD pipelines. Excellent communication and problem-solving skills are essential. Adobe AEM certifications are beneficial but not required. The position is full-time and remote based in Texas, with a salary range of $68,000 to $95,000.
